Output 51117663dba021c00a6d613d5a75a904f969a0f4eebc90d5ba4b4eb5f15bf751:2

value
15106409
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59dd05e10ca3c314d0d7b7c534fc4f7fe2544bca OP_EQUAL
address
39tAqZXB927WbmBihaVgpBA7QYHUjePaxo
transaction
51117663dba021c00a6d613d5a75a904f969a0f4eebc90d5ba4b4eb5f15bf751
confirmations
353106
spent
true